Embodiment 1
[0013] An intelligent concrete with good durability, the raw materials according to weight parts include: Portland cement 27-38 parts, silica fume 8.5-9.5 parts, quartz sand 0-8 parts, fine sand 39-41 parts, metal fiber 5.5- 8 parts, 0.5-1 part of superplasticizer, 5.5-8 parts of water.
[0014] The smart concrete with good durability includes raw materials according to weight percentage: 30-35 parts of Portland cement, 8.8-9.2 parts of silica fume, 2-6 parts of quartz sand, 39.5-40.5 parts of fine sand, and 6.2-9 parts of metal fiber. 7.2 parts, 0.6-0.9 parts of superplasticizer, 6.2-7.2 parts of water.
[0015] The smart concrete with good durability includes raw materials according to weight percentage: 32 parts of Portland cement, 9 parts of silica fume, 4 parts of quartz sand, 40 parts of fine sand, 6.7 parts of metal fiber, 0.75 parts of high-efficiency water reducer, 6.7 parts of water.
